Large Scale Buckling Tests of Bar Bundle Columns

Abstract Bar bundle columns are a new type of composite column. For this purpose, high‐strength reinforcing bars with yield strength 670 N/mm 2 is set in steel tube and then grouted mortar. Due to the lower cross‐sectional thickness threaded bars, no reduction due material effects required compared solid core cross‐section. The bundling results high content relation total cross‐section; as result, novel column achieves load‐bearing capacities that usually typical for significantly larger dimensions. In addition, bar exhibit better heating behavior cross sections, only touch at certain points. As part AiF research project IGF‐ 20352 N, 10 buckling tests lengths between 3.5 m 8 were carried out. Cross sections 1, 3, 7 19 investigated. experimental setup, measurement technique shown here.
